文章目录
前言
大家好,我是yma16,本文分享数据库系统概述
数据库和excel的区别
数据库和Excel之间有以下区别:
- 数据库是一种专门用于存储和管理结构化数据的软件系统,而Excel则是一种电子表格软件,主要用于数据分析和计算。
- 数据库可以处理大量数据和更复杂的数据类型,而Excel最适合处理小型数据集,并且对于处理大型数据集的性能有限。
- 数据库可以支持多用户并发访问,而Excel只能被一个用户同时编辑。
- 数据库提供了更高级的安全机制和灾难恢复选项,因为它们通常被用来存储机密信息,如个人信息和财务数据。Excel则不提供相同级别的安全性。
- 数据库通常需要专业知识来设计和管理,而Excel相对较容易使用和理解,因此常用于个人或小型团队的数据管理和分析。
综上所述,数据库和Excel都有各自的优缺点,具体使用方式取决于用户需要处理的数据规模、类型和复杂程度等因素。
数据库的四个基本概念:数据、数据库、数据库管理系统和数据库系统
数据库基础知识
数据库基础知识是指关于数据库的一些基本概念、术语、模型、规范等方面的知识。数据库是指按照一定的数据模型组织、存储、管理和访问数据的集合。常用的数据库类型包括关系型数据库、NoSQL数据库、面向对象数据库等。数据库中的数据以表格形式显示,表格中的每一行表示一个数据记录,每一列表示一个字段,数据可以通过SQL语言进行增、删、改、查等操作,以满足数据的存储和处理需求。数据模型是数据库中的重要概念,常用的数据模型包括层次模型、网状模型和关系模型。关系模型是目前应用最为广泛的数据模型,其将数据视为一个或多个关系(表格),并通过定义关系之间的联系来表达不同数据之间的关系。数据规范是指对数据库的设计和管理进行规范化,以保证数据的完整性、一致性和安全性。
课本概念
data
数据:描述事物的符号记录。
数据的含义称为数据的语义,数据和语义是不可分的。
举个栗子:(yma,男,1998,贵州,计算机系,2016)就是一个描述学生的数据
DataBase,DB
数据库:长期存储在计算机内、有组织、可共享的大量数据集合。
数据库中的数据按一定的数据模型组织、描述和储存,具有较小的冗余度、较高的数据独立性和易扩展性,并为各种用户共享。
DataBase Management System ,DBMS
数据库管理系统:位于用户和操作系统之间的一层数据管理软件,是计算机的基础软件。
主要功能:
1.数据库定义功能
2.数据库存储、组织和管理
3.数据操控功能
4.数据库的事物管理和运行管理
5.数据库建立和维护功能
……
DataBase System,DBS
数据库系统
数据库系统是由数据库、数据管理系统(及其他的应用开发工具)、应用程序和数据库管理员组成的储存、管理、处理和维护数据库的系统
mysql crud示例
以下是 mysql 增删改查的示例:
- 插入数据
INSERT INTO users (name, email, password) VALUES ('John Doe', 'johndoe@example.com', 'password123');
- 查询数据
SELECT * FROM users WHERE name = 'John Doe';
- 更新数据
UPDATE users SET email = 'newemail@example.com' WHERE name = 'John Doe';
- 删除数据
DELETE FROM users WHERE name = 'John Doe';
结束
本文分享到这结束,如有错误或者不足之处欢迎指出,感谢大家的阅读!